import org.springframework.boot.SpringApplication; import org.springframework.boot.autoconfigure.SpringBootApplication; @SpringBootApplication public class SpringBootDemo { public static void main(String[] args) { SpringApplication.run(SpringBootDemo.class, args); //此方法用来启动程序,命令行参数也可以不...
栗子,JavaConfig配置静态资源 @Configuration@EnableWebMvcpublic class WebConfiguration implements WebMvcConfigurer {@Overridepublic void addResourceHandlers(ResourceHandlerRegistry registry) {registry.addResourceHandler("/resources/**").addResourceLocations("classpath:/custom/","classpath:/META-INF/resources/",...
springboot配置静态资源访问 重写WebMvcConfigurer中的addResourceHandles 1.配置静态资源地址 2.重写 完整代码 @ConfigurationpublicclassInterceptorConfigimplementsWebMvcConfigurer { @Value("${file.path}")privateString path;//D:/ndedu/image/@Value("${file.static-path}")privateString staticPath;///upload/i...
我们把@EnableAutoConfiguration 放在最后讲的目的并不是说它是一个新的东西,只是他对于springboot来说意义重大。 EnableAutoConfiguration的主要作用其实就是帮助springboot应用把所有符合条件的@Configuration配置都加载到当前SpringBoot创建并使用的IoC容器中。 Enable并不是新鲜玩意 在spring3.1版本中,提供了一系列@Enable ...
默认情况下,Spring Boot从类路径中的/static(或/public或/resources或/META-INF/resources)目录或ServletContext的根目录中提供静态内容。它使用来自Spring MVC的ResourceHttpRequestHandler,因此可以通过添加自己的WebMvcConfigurer并覆盖addResourceHandlers方法来修改该行为。
SpringBoot中有两项静态资源配置项: 1、spring.mvc.static-path-pattern 2、spring.resources.static-locations 配置出差错时,导致404错误,找不到静态资源; 1、 spring.mvc.static-path-pattern 它代表的是应该以什么样的路径来访问静态资源,也就是只有静态资源满足什么样的匹配条件,Spring Boot才会处理静态资源请求。
2. Spring Boot 中的配置 在Spring Boot 中,如果我们是从https://start.spring.io这个网站上创建的项目,或者使用 IntelliJ IDEA 中的 Spring Boot 初始化工具创建的项目,默认都会存在resources/static目录,很多小伙伴也知道静态资源只要放到这个目录下,就可以直接访问,除了这里还有没有其他可以放静态资源的位置呢?为什...
springboot如何从配置文件中读取配置。 springboot默认的全局配置文件在application.properties或application.yml(推荐使用)。此文件默认可以放在classpath路径,或者放在classpath:/config,springboot应用都是默认读取到的。 加入依赖: <dependencies><dependency><groupId>org.springframework.boot</groupId><artifactId>spring...
要启动bootstrap配置(也就是默认的bootstrap.yml配置生效)有以下2中方式: 第一种: 引入下面依赖 复制 <dependency> <groupId>org.springframework.cloud</groupId> <artifactId>spring-cloud-starter-bootstrap</artifactId> </dependency> 1. 2. 3. ...
5. springboot错误1 Failed to execute goal org.springframework.boot:spring-boot-maven-plugin(21743) 评论排行榜 1. v-router几种定义方式(5) 2. [Vue warn]: Error in mounted hook: "Error: please transfer a valid prop path to form item!"(1) 3. NavigationDuplicated: Avoided redundant ...